    As the LVV Manufacturing Operator, CAR-T, you will:

    • Be part of the manufacturing operations team responsible for production of Lentivirus vector for the autologous CAR-T products in a controlled current Good Manufacturing Practice (cGMP) cleanroom environment.
    • Perform process unit operations according to standard operating procedures and batch records, and record production data and information in a clear, concise, format according to Good Documentation Practices (GDP).
    • Perform tasks on time in a manner consistent with the safety policies, quality systems and cGMP requirements.
    • Execute production activities common to cell culture in shake flasks and wave bioreactor, cell counting methods (i.e. Vi-Cell), thawing, passaging, aseptic technique/processing, chromatography columns or filtration(TFF, DF), filter integrity test, GE AKTA systems and/or microfiltration/ultrafiltration systems, purification, automated filler (i.e.FP50) and sterile filling using appropriate techniques.
    • Perform tasks related to single use bioreactor operations including bioreactor setup, sampling and monitoring, and disassembly.
    • Work in a team based, cross-functional environment to complete production tasks required by shift schedule.
    • Aid in the development of manufacturing processes including appropriate documentation.
    • Drive continuous improvement of manufacturing operations leveraging own observation as well as input of team members.
    • Handle virus and human derived materials in containment areas.
